根据水晶报告中的条件使textobject加粗

时间:2014-03-24 11:19:53

标签: c# winforms crystal-reports

在我的水晶报告中,有两列NameAmount。我想要的是如果Amount为空,那么Name必须是粗体,否则它将是常规字体。我不知道如何为这种情况编写公式。任何帮助,将不胜感激。谢谢。

2 个答案:

答案 0 :(得分:2)

你应该能够:

  • 右键点击"名称"字段
  • 选择"格式化对象"
  • 点击"样式"
  • 旁边的公式按钮

如果您的金额字段是一个数字(可能是,但您使用短语"是空白"),则将其与0比较而不是空字符串。

enter image description here

答案 1 :(得分:1)

试试这个

if Isnull(<<Databsefield Amount>>)
then crBold
Else crRegular